Hypertension is the most common preventable trigger of cardiovascular disease. Home blood stress monitoring (HBPM) is a self-monitoring tool that may be included into the care for BloodVitals tracker patients with hypertension and is beneficial by main tips. A rising body of evidence supports the advantages of affected person HBPM in contrast with workplace-primarily based monitoring: these embody improved management of BP, diagnosis of white-coat hypertension and prediction of cardiovascular threat. Furthermore, HBPM is cheaper and simpler to perform than 24-hour ambulatory BP monitoring (ABPM). All HBPM gadgets require validation, nonetheless, as inaccurate readings have been present in a excessive proportion of screens. New expertise features a longer inflatable area within the cuff that wraps all the way round the arm, increasing the ‘acceptable range’ of placement and BloodVitals SPO2 thus lowering the influence of cuff placement on reading accuracy, thereby overcoming the constraints of present units.

Office BP measurement is associated with several disadvantages. A examine through which repeated BP measurements had been made over a 2-week interval below analysis research conditions found variations of as much as 30 mmHg with no treatment modifications. A latest observational examine required major care physicians (PCPs) to measure BP on 10 volunteers. Two trained research assistants repeated the measures immediately after the PCPs.



The PCPs were then randomised to receive detailed training documentation on standardised BP measurement (group 1) or details about high BP (group 2). The BP measurements had been repeated a couple of weeks later and the PCPs’ measurements compared with the typical worth of four measurements by the research assistants (gold customary). At baseline, the mean BP variations between PCPs and the gold normal have been 23.Zero mmHg for systolic and 15.3 mmHg for diastolic BP. Following PCP coaching, the mean difference remained high (group 1: 22.3 mmHg and 14.Four mmHg; group 2: BloodVitals insights 25.Three mmHg and 17.0 mmHg). Because of the inaccuracy of the BP measurement, BloodVitals wearable 24-32 % of volunteers were misdiagnosed as having systolic hypertension and BloodVitals device 15-21 % as having diastolic hypertension. Two different applied sciences can be found for measuring out-of-office BP. Ambulatory BP monitoring (ABPM) units are worn by patients over a 24-hour period with multiple measurements and are considered the gold commonplace for BP measurement. It additionally has the advantage of measuring nocturnal BP and subsequently permitting the detection of an attenuated dip during the night.
